(Non-QB) Player You Want the Most in the Draft


bLACKpANTHER
 Share

Recommended Posts

Notable Players:
WRs - Jaxon Smth, Njigba, Josh Downs, Jalin Hyatt
TEs - Michael Mayer, Dalton Kincaid, Darnell Washington
DEs - Felix Anudike-Uzomah, BJ Ojulari, Nolan Smith
DTs - Calijah Kancey, Mazi Smith, Siaki Ika
LBs -  To'oTo'o, Noah Sewell, Jack Campbell

----------------------------------

My Choice:

Siaki-Ika.thumb.jpg.94f04046bf4b450f4dea67dae28e1766.jpg

Since we are moving to the 3-4 on defense, I would really like us to grab Siaki Ika in the 2nd round and plug him into out NT position. Our Defensive group could become elite with the proper addition of a DT and DE:

------X.Woods----Chinn-------

Horn-----Shaq--Luvu-----D.Jax/CJ

Burns--Brown--Ika--YGM--Free Agent

TE: Sam LaPorta could end up the best TE in this class and has crazy upside.  He brings it all.  Definitely my new favorite, dare I say, even over Musgrave and Washington.

EDGE: A huge second to Felix Anudike-Uzomah.  His pass rushing skills are legit.  

RB: Tyjae Spears for an all-around pass catching running back to compliment either Jamaal or D'onta

WR: Hands down, Andre Iosivas outside the top guys.  He's a non-dropsies Christian Watson.  Do not mind Tanke Dell, Rashee Rice or Tyler Scott one bit either, but Iosivas would be a great outside guy.  

IDL: Keeanu Benton out of Wisconsin.  As hard-nosed lineman as they come out of a school that produces the gritty, big boys.
